3-Aminobenzotrifluoride, scientifically known as 3-(Trifluoromethyl)aniline, possesses a trifluoromethyl group (CF₃) directly attached to an aromatic amine. This moiety significantly influences the electronic and steric properties of the molecule, making it an excellent starting material or intermediate for reactions requiring specific fluorinated aromatic structures. The presence of the amine group further enhances its reactivity, allowing for a variety of derivatization pathways.
The pharmaceutical industry heavily relies on 3-Aminobenzotrifluoride for the synthesis of numerous drug molecules. Its ability to form stable amide linkages and undergo electrophilic aromatic substitution makes it suitable for constructing pharmacologically active compounds. Examples include its use in synthesizing diuretics like bendroflumethiazide, anti-androgens such as bicalutamide, and various analgesics and anthelmentics. The demand for high-purity 3-Aminobenzotrifluoride from pharmaceutical companies is consistently strong, as it directly impacts the efficacy and safety of the final drug products. In the agrochemical sector, 3-Aminobenzotrifluoride is equally indispensable. It serves as a key intermediate in the production of herbicides, including the widely recognized Fluometuron and Fluorochloridone. These herbicides are essential for modern agriculture, helping to manage weed growth and ensure optimal crop yields. The development of new, more effective, and environmentally friendly agrochemicals often hinges on the availability of such versatile intermediates.
The utility of 3-Aminobenzotrifluoride extends beyond these primary applications. It can be employed in the synthesis of dyes, specialty polymers, and other fine chemicals where a trifluoromethylated aromatic amine structure is required.
